Introduction

Gnats are small flying insects that can be found in many places around the home. In the bathroom, they are typically attracted to moisture from the sink, shower, and bathtub drains. Not only are they annoying, but they can also spread germs and bacteria. Fortunately, there are several ways to get rid of gnats in the bathroom drain.

How to Get Rid of Gnats in the Bathroom Drain

Here are some effective methods for getting rid of gnats in the bathroom drain:

Pour Boiling Water Down the Drain

Boiling water is one of the simplest and most effective ways to get rid of gnats. Pour a pot of boiling water down the drain and let it sit for a few minutes. This will kill any gnats living in the drain and help keep them away. It’s important to note that this method should only be used on metal or plastic pipes, not on older drains with corroded pipes.

Use a Mixture of Vinegar and Baking Soda

Another way to get rid of gnats in the bathroom drain is to create a mixture of vinegar and baking soda. Start by pouring a cup of white vinegar down the drain, then follow it up with a half cup of baking soda. The mixture will create a fizzing reaction that will kill any gnats living in the drain. Let the mixture sit for about 15 minutes, then flush it out with hot water.

Place a Container of Apple Cider Vinegar Near the Sink

Apple cider vinegar can be used to attract and trap gnats. Place a small container of apple cider vinegar near the sink and the gnats will be drawn to it. Once they’re in the container, they won’t be able to escape. Change the vinegar every few days to keep the gnats away.

Use a Drain Cleaner

Drain cleaners are designed to clean out clogged drains, but they can also be used to get rid of gnats. Pour a cup of drain cleaner down the drain and let it sit for a few minutes. This will kill any gnats living in the drain and help keep them away.

Place Sticky Traps Near the Drain

Sticky traps are an effective way to catch and eliminate gnats. Place a few sticky traps near the sink and the gnats will be attracted to them. Once they’re stuck to the traps, they won’t be able to escape. Change the traps every few days to keep the gnats away.

Clean the Sink with Bleach and Water Solution

Bleach is a powerful disinfectant that can be used to get rid of gnats. Mix a solution of bleach and water and use it to clean the sink and surrounding areas. This will kill any gnats living in the area and help keep them away.
